How to Help Your Motorcycle Accident Lawsuit
There is a chance that you will face high medical bills and other expenses after being injured in a motorbike accident. It is important to be aware that you have the right to sue the driver at fault to recover compensation.
It is essential to collect evidence from the scene of the accident to be successful with your claim. This will help your attorney build a strong case and establish fault.
Seek medical assistance
One of the first steps you should do after a motorcycle accident is to seek medical attention. This is particularly important for injuries such as whiplash, spinal injuries, and broken bones.
It can make it more difficult for you to prevail in your case and to receive the amount you are entitled to. This argument can be used by insurance companies to claim that you were not seriously injured. This may prevent you from receiving the full amount you are entitled to for your injuries.
You can also seek medical attention to help you build an evidence-based case. You can prove that you suffered serious injuries in the accident by keeping detailed notes of your visits and paying your bills.
A proper treatment can help reduce the risk of complications and speed recovery and ease pain while healing. If you're worried about the cost of treatment your doctor will collaborate with you to develop an affordable payment plan that works best for both of you.
It is vital to follow the guidelines from your physician regarding how to take care of your injuries. This includes following your doctor's instructions when filling prescriptions and attending all appointments with your doctor. This can assist you in avoiding any gaps in your care between your injury and treatment. This could lead to your injuries becoming more severe or being completely missed.
A motorbike accident can cause severe injuries, including lacerations that may require staples, stitches, or other surgical procedures. These injuries could cause severe damage to the skin and tissue layers below, which can lead to the formation of scars that can last for a long time and negatively impact quality of life.
Concussions are another common type of motorcycle accident injury that can have long-lasting effects. They can cause a wide range of symptoms, including confusion and disorientation, headaches, and changes in behavior, such as depression or fatigue.
While some injuries might take time to develop but it's never too late to seek treatment for your injuries after an accident on the road. Injuries can take weeks to months to heal, and it is crucial that you seek medical treatment for them in order to recover fully from the incident and be capable of pursuing your claim.
Report the accident to your insurance company.
First be sure to report any motorcycle accidents to your insurance company. You may be required to do so within a specific amount of time, based on the state you reside in. If you don't, it will be difficult for you to receive the compensation that you deserve.
It is a good idea to consult with an attorney who can assist you in your case as quickly as you can. An attorney can help you understand the process, provide advice on the amount of money you could receive and also bargain with your insurance provider on your behalf.
A lawyer can help you determine who is accountable and how to get them compensation. It can be difficult as a number of elements could have contributed to your crash, including an inconsistency in the design of the other driver's vehicle, a traffic signal issue, or jay-walker's reckless actions.
Additionally, your lawyer can gather evidence to help you prove your case. This can include medical records and notes from doctors and family photos that illustrate your health prior to the crash.
Remember that the legal process can be lengthy and tiring Be patient during this process. If you decide to sue the responsible party, having all of these evidence will strengthen your case.
It is important to contact an experienced attorney within the first hour after you have reported the accident to your insurance company. A lawyer can help you with obtaining evidence as well as negotiating with your insurance provider, and filing a lawsuit to get the maximum amount of compensation for your injuries and damage.
In addition, a lawyer can help you write and submit a demand letter to the insurance company. This will help speed up the process of receiving compensation, as the company may need to wait for the letter before they can respond.
